@@ -0,0 +1,50 @@
package net.sf.briar.api.plugins;
import java.util.Map;
import net.sf.briar.api.ContactId;
import net.sf.briar.api.TransportConfig;
import net.sf.briar.api.TransportProperties;
/**
* An interface through which a transport plugin interacts with the rest of
* the application.
*/
public interface TransportCallback {
/** Returns the plugin's configuration. */
TransportConfig getConfig();
/** Returns the plugin's local transport properties. */
TransportProperties getLocalProperties();
/** Returns the plugin's remote transport properties. */
Map<ContactId, TransportProperties> getRemoteProperties();
/** Stores the plugin's configuration. */
void setConfig(TransportConfig c);
/** Stores the plugin's local transport properties. */
void setLocalProperties(TransportProperties p);
/**
* Presents the user with a choice among two or more named options and
* returns the user's response. The message may consist of a translatable
* format string and arguments.
* @return An index into the array of options indicating the user's choice,
* or -1 if the user cancelled the choice.
*/
int showChoice(String[] options, String... message);
/**
* Asks the user to confirm an action and returns the user's response. The
* message may consist of a translatable format string and arguments.
*/
boolean showConfirmationMessage(String... message);
/**
* Shows a message to the user. The message may consist of a translatable
* format string and arguments.
*/
void showMessage(String... message);
}
